Home Remedies For Dry Cough In Babies:

While home remedies are safe, different babies may react differently on consuming certain ingredients. Make sure you first have a word with your baby’s doctor and seek a nod of approval for the ingredients before you start using them to prepare the remedy. Also, in case you notice any discomfort in your baby after trying the home remedy, stop its use immediately and get in touch with a medical practitioner.

Here are some safe and effective dry cough remedies for babies that will keep dry cough and cold at bay:

1. Warm Water With Ajwain (Carom Seeds):

You Will Need:

  • 6 cups of Water
  • 3 Tbsp Ajwain or carom seeds

How To:

  1. Boil some water and ajwain (carom seeds) in a pot.
  1. Remove the pot from heat and keep it aside to cool.
  1. Strain the water and discard the ajwain (carom seeds).
  1. Let your baby sip this potion at regular intervals while it is still warm.

2. Carom Seeds And Garlic Pouch:

You Will Need:

  • 2 cloves of garlic
  • 1 Tbsp ajwain or carom seeds
  • A dry and clean muslin cloth

How To:

  1. On a pan, dry roast two cloves of garlic and one Tbsp of ajwain or carom seeds. Remove the pan from the heat and keep it aside to cool.
  1. Place the mix in a clean and dry muslin cloth. Tie the cloth tightly to make a small pouch.
  1. You can place the pouch near your baby’s crib, or directly massage it over your baby’s chest to cure his cough. Make sure you first place the pouch on your hand to test its temperature.

3. Tomato And Garlic Soup:

You Will Need:

  • 6 cups of Water
  • 1 tomato
  • 2-4 cloves of garlic
  • 1 Tbsp Ajwain or carom seeds

How To:

  1. Add garlic, ajwain or carom seeds, tomato and water in a pan. Bring the mix to a boil.
  1. Remove the pan from the heat and keep it aside to cool. Pour all its contents into a blender and churn.
  1. Warm the soup and let your baby have it in small and regular sips.

4. Milk With Turmeric:

You Will Need:

  • A glass of milk
  • A pinch of dry and freshly powdered turmeric – preferably homemade
  • One Tbsp of honey – optional and only if your baby is over a year old

How To:

  1. Heat the milk.
  1. Add a pinch of turmeric powder to a glass of warm milk. Stir well.
  1. If you are using honey, add it to the milk and stir well. Honey will neutralize the somewhat bitter taste of turmeric that your baby may not like. Make sure you add honey only if your baby is one-year-old or above, as else it can cause infant botulism.

5. Ginger Jaggery Mix:

You Will Need:

  • A cup of water
  • 2 slices of ginger
  • 2 Tulsi or Basil leaves
  • 2 pepper pods
  • 2 cardamom pods
  • 2 cloves
  • 1 Tbsp jaggery

How To:

  1. Boil the water along with all the other ingredients.
  1. Strain and let it cool down.
  1. Let your baby sip this warm concoction at regular intervals to get relief from coughing.
